The breaking point is nothing but a glimmer of faint light way out on the horizon behind Kristen
Ford. On her newest album, Pinto, the queer, biracial, L.A. songwriter blasts way beyond the
point of caution and unveils a wild landscape of visceral emotion.
With a series of acclaimed releases under her belt, no one could accuse this veteran songwriter
of lacking poetic nuance, but it is hard to ignore the raw and undiluted messages that are
contained within Pinto. Pinto is undoubtedly Ford’s most political, most pointed, and most energizing outing yet, with a unique ability to craft these feelings into candy-coated rock that uses its sweet exterior to deliver bitter truths.
It was at a Ford show in 2022 that she first caught the ear of legendary songwriter Ani
DiFranco. It was to be another pivotal DiFranco moment for Ford, who credits attending an Ani
show at age 15 as the spark that led her to become a songwriter. Over the preceding months,
the two struck up a working relationship that has since seen them tour together and co-write
four of the twelve songs that appear on Pinto via DiFranco’s Righteous Babe Records just released in August 2025.
